Why Academic Planner Tools Are Essential for Students


Academic planner tools are designed to help students keep everything in one place. Instead of juggling multiple notebooks, sticky notes, or random reminders, these tools bring all your assignments, exams, and activities together. Here’s why they matter:


  • Stay organized: You can see all your tasks and deadlines clearly.

  • Manage time better: Plan study sessions and breaks effectively.

  • Track progress: Monitor grades and completed assignments.

  • Reduce stress: Avoid last-minute cramming and missed deadlines.


For example, when I started using an academic planner, I noticed I was less anxious before exams. I could plan my study time in advance and felt more confident about my preparation. Plus, having a clear overview of my workload helped me balance school with other activities.

How to Choose the Best Academic Planner Tools for You


Not all academic planner tools are created equal. Some are simple calendars, while others offer advanced features like grade tracking and assignment reminders. Here’s what to look for when choosing your planner:


  1. User-friendly interface: It should be easy to navigate and update.

  2. Customization options: Ability to add classes, assignments, and personal notes.

  3. Reminders and notifications: Alerts for upcoming deadlines.

  4. Accessibility: Available on your phone, tablet, or computer.

  5. Integration: Sync with your school calendar or other apps.


I recommend trying a few different tools to see which one fits your style. Some students prefer paper planners, but digital options offer more flexibility and convenience. For instance, a digital planner can send you notifications and allow quick edits on the go.

What is the ADHD Student Planner App?


For students with ADHD, staying organized can be especially challenging. The ADHD student planner app is designed with features that cater to these unique needs. It helps break down tasks into manageable steps and provides frequent reminders to keep you on track.


Key features often include:


  • Visual schedules: Color-coded tasks and timelines.

  • Task prioritization: Highlighting urgent assignments.

  • Focus timers: Tools to help maintain concentration during study sessions.

  • Motivational prompts: Encouragement to keep going.


Using an ADHD-friendly planner can transform how you approach your studies. It’s not just about keeping track of deadlines but also about building habits that support focus and productivity. I’ve seen how these tools help students feel more in control and less overwhelmed.

Tips for Getting the Most Out of Your Academic Planner Tools


Having a planner is just the first step. To really boost your academic success, you need to use it effectively. Here are some tips that have worked well for me:


  • Set aside time daily: Spend 5-10 minutes each day updating your planner.

  • Break down big projects: Divide large assignments into smaller tasks with deadlines.

  • Use reminders: Enable notifications for important dates.

  • Review weekly: Check your planner every week to adjust your schedule.

  • Be honest: Track your progress honestly to identify areas for improvement.


For example, when I had a big research paper due, I broke it into stages: research, outline, draft, and final edit. Scheduling these steps in my planner helped me avoid last-minute panic and submit a better paper.


How Academic Planner Tools Can Improve Your Grades and Well-being


Using academic planner tools doesn’t just help with organization - it can also improve your grades and overall well-being. When you plan ahead, you reduce stress and have more time to focus on learning. Here’s how:


  • Better preparation: You can allocate enough time for studying and revision.

  • Improved focus: Knowing what to do next keeps you motivated.

  • Balanced life: Planning helps you fit in breaks, exercise, and social time.

  • Confidence boost: Meeting deadlines and tracking progress builds self-esteem.


I’ve noticed that when I stick to my planner, I feel more in control and less anxious. This positive mindset makes it easier to tackle challenging subjects and perform well on tests.
